How they compare
Iceland currently reports 94.4% against 86.1% in European Union - 27 countries (from 2020), a difference of 8.3%.
That makes Iceland's figure about 1.1 times European Union - 27 countries (from 2020)'s.
Across all 22 years both countries report, Iceland has been ahead every year.
European Union - 27 countries (from 2020) ranks 2nd and Iceland ranks 1st of 2 regions.
Iceland has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| European Union - 27 countries (from 2020) | Iceland |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 85.5% | 91.4% | 5.9% | Iceland |
| 2010s | 84.9% | 92.1% | 7.2% | Iceland |
| 2020s | 85.2% | 92.4% | 7.3% | Iceland |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
